What are the core personality traits of someone with the Moon in Moola Nakshatra?
▼Individuals with their Moon in Moola Nakshatra possess a profoundly intense and penetrating personality. Their emotional core is driven by an insatiable urge to get to the root of matters, to uncover hidden truths, and to dismantle superficiality. They are natural truth-seekers, often feeling compelled to investigate the deeper meaning of life, people, and situations. This placement grants them immense independence, a rebellious streak against conventional norms, and a powerful desire for authenticity. They are not content with surface-level understanding; their mind constantly delves into the underlying foundations, making them highly analytical and perceptive individuals. This can manifest as a transformative energy, capable of profound personal change and growth, often after experiencing significant emotional upheaval.
How does Moola influence emotional expression and inner world?
▼The Moon in Moola creates a complex and often turbulent inner world. Emotions run deep, are intensely felt, and can be difficult for others to decipher. Individuals with this placement may struggle with traditional emotional expression, sometimes appearing detached or aloof, despite feeling things very profoundly. Their emotional experiences are often transformative, leading them through cycles of 'destruction' and 'rebirth' of their feelings and perspectives. There can be a tendency towards emotional independence, where they prefer to process their feelings internally rather than seeking external validation. This can make them private individuals, guarding their innermost thoughts and vulnerabilities. The influence of Nirriti, Moola's deity, often brings experiences that force them to confront and release deep-seated emotional patterns.
What are the career inclinations for individuals with Moon in Moola?
▼Given their innate drive to unearth truths and penetrate the surface, individuals with the Moon in Moola often excel in careers that involve deep investigation, research, and transformation. As an expert astrologer, I've observed several key inclinations:
- Research & Science: Fields like archaeology, forensics, physics, or any area requiring meticulous investigation and analysis are highly suitable.
- Healing & Therapy: They can be powerful healers, therapists, or counselors, especially those who delve into psychological roots or alternative healing modalities.
- Law & Justice: Their desire for truth makes them excellent lawyers, detectives, or judges.
- Spiritual & Occult: Many are drawn to metaphysics, astrology, occult studies, or spiritual teaching, seeking ultimate truths.
- Philosophy & Academia: Their philosophical bent thrives in academic or intellectual pursuits.
They often prefer roles where they can work independently and challenge existing paradigms.
What are the common challenges or shadow aspects of this placement?
▼While powerful, the Moon in Moola also presents its unique set of challenges. The intense energy, if not channeled consciously, can lead to certain difficulties:
- Restlessness & Anxiety: There can be an underlying sense of restlessness, anxiety, or feeling 'uprooted' due to Nirriti's influence.
- Destructive Tendencies: The energy of Moola, while transformative, can manifest as a tendency to destroy things that no longer serve, sometimes without a clear path forward, leading to instability.
- Attachment Issues: They may struggle with deep attachments, often feeling the need to sever ties that bind them, which can impact relationships.
- Radicalism: Their desire for truth can make them overly critical or radical, potentially alienating others.
- Emotional Turmoil: The process of unearthing deep-seated issues can be emotionally exhausting and bring periods of intense inner turmoil.
Learning to channel this powerful energy constructively is key for their well-being.

Are they spiritual or philosophical by nature?
▼Absolutely. Individuals with the Moon in Moola Nakshatra are often profoundly spiritual and philosophical by nature, though their path may be unconventional. Their emotional and mental landscape is constantly seeking the ultimate truth, the root cause of existence, and the deeper meanings of life and death. They are not content with dogmatic or superficial religious beliefs; instead, they embark on a personal quest for direct experience and understanding. This often leads them to explore various spiritual philosophies, esoteric knowledge, or even to develop their own unique spiritual path. Their non-conformist attitude extends to their spiritual beliefs, making them independent seekers who prioritize authentic experience over traditional adherence to dogma.
How do they handle relationships and attachments?
▼Relationships for those with the Moon in Moola are characterized by intensity and a need for profound authenticity, yet they can also be challenging due to their independent nature and Moola's tendency to uproot. They seek deep, meaningful connections that get to the 'root' of another person, shunning superficiality. However, they may struggle with conventional attachments, sometimes feeling a need to sever ties that feel restrictive or inauthentic, embodying a transformative rather than possessive love. They value honesty and truth above all else in a partner and can be fiercely loyal to those who understand their complex emotional landscape. Learning to balance their need for independence with the natural give-and-take of a relationship is a lifelong journey for them, often leading to profound lessons in detachment and spiritual connection.
